To download the correct files, you need to know if your device processor is 32-bit (ARM) or 64-bit (ARM64).
Installing the Google Play Store on a device running Android 5.1.1 (Lollipop) typically involves a series of APK files because official support for this version has largely ended. Since Android 5.1.1 is no longer officially supported, newer versions of the Play Store may not work, requiring you to find a compatible legacy version. 1.
